Summary
3070. Marie Antoinette has arrived in the Franc Kingdom to marry the prince, secure an alliance, and rake in likes from her fans. Versailles is not the perfect palace Marie has seen on The Apps: her life is a maze of pointless rules, and the court watches her every move for mistakes. Her shy husband Louis-Auguste is more interested in horses and computer-hacking than producing heirs. There are handsome android soldiers, parties till dawn-- but also surveillance in Marie's bedroom, and disappearing courtiers. Between riots in Paris and image-wrecking social media firestorms, Marie must use her social media savvy and Louis' hacking knowledge to fix their reputations and change their kingdom for the better... but may already be out of time
